2. Select drying speed and viscosity that match your technique
Next, choose a glue that suits your application speed and skill level.
For slower application speeds
If you work at a slower pace, using fast-drying glue may cause retention issues, as the glue may dry before attaching the extension. Choose a glue with higher viscosity and a longer drying time.
For faster application speeds
Fast-drying glues are ideal for quick application. The shorter the drying time, the more efficiently you can work.
